As a recruitment company, DCG understands that every business is powered by experienced professionals. Our management style and partnership approach enable us to meet your needs and provide continuous support. Due to our ongoing growth and the large number of recruitment projects we undertake for our partners, we are currently looking for:
Senior Data Engineer
Responsibilities:
Design and implement data pipelines from the ground up (ETL, real-time data processing)
Define and establish the data architecture
Integrate data from multiple sources (IoT sensors, Shopify, weather data, and other third-party APIs)
Collaborate with the Data Science team to deploy predictive algorithms (e.g., forecasting store occupancy based on historical data)
Prepare the environment for future adoption of Apache Flink (Java) for streaming data
Ensure data quality, scalability, and security within GCP infrastructure
Requirements:
Strong Python expertise (pipeline development, ETL)
Hands-on experience with Google Cloud Platform (BigQuery, Pub/Sub, Dataflow or similar)
Familiarity with Apache Flink or willingness to learn (Java-based)
Solid Backend Engineering background (e.g., Typescript, system architecture)
Experience integrating external data sources (APIs, e-commerce platforms, weather data)
Excellent communication skills and ability to work independently
Minimum 4–5 years of professional experience in Data Engineering / Backend development
Fluency in English both written and spoken
Nice to have:
Experience with AI / Machine Learning projects
Exposure to IoT data (sensor-driven, event-based architectures)
Knowledge of orchestration tools (Airflow, Prefect)
Consulting experience
Offer:
Private medical care
Co-financing for the sports card
Life insurance
Constant support of dedicated consultant
Employee referral program